Short-Answer (Fill-in-the-Blank)
♦ Answered by word, phrase, or number
♦ 2 types: question and completion
(fill-in-the-blank)
♦ Less affected by guessing than true-false
♦ Tests mainly for factual information
2
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Writing Short-Answer Items
♦ Word the question to require a single
unique answer
♦ Think of intended answer first
♦ Avoid clues to correct answer
♦ Avoid verbatim statements from a text
♦ If using sentence-completion variety, place
blank at the end of the sentence

Issues With Essay Tests
♦ Limited ability to sample course content
♦ Low reliability of scoring
♦ Item-to-item carryover effect
– Impression of quality of one response carries over
to next question
– Read all responses to one item before evaluating
next one
19
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Issues With Essay Tests (cont’d)
♦ Test-to-test carryover effect
– Impression of student carried from one test to next
♦ Halo effect
– Teacher’s general impression of a student
influences scoring of test
♦ Essay tests should be scored anonymously
20
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Issues With Essay Tests (cont’d)
♦ Effect of writing ability
– Rating influenced by sentence structure,
grammar, spelling, punctuation
– Longer answers often receive higher scores
regardless of content
21
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Issues With Essay Tests (cont’d)
♦ Rater drift
– Essay tests read early may be scored higher than
those read near the end
– Rater drift: stray from scoring criteria
– Read papers in random order
– Read each answer twice before scoring
22
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Issues With Essay Tests (cont’d)
♦ Usability
– Allow more time for students to answer and
teacher to score
♦ Student choice of essay items
– May affect measurement validity
• Students taking different tests

Scoring Essay Items
♦ Two methods
– Holistic (global-impression)
– Analytical
24
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Holistic Scoring
♦ Read entire answer and evaluate its overall
quality
♦ Ways to score
– Relative standard
– Model answer
– Scoring rubric
25
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Analytical Method
♦ Identify elements required in ideal answer
♦ Each element must be included in answer
♦ Evaluate and score each element separately
rather than overall response
– Scoring rubric
26
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Scoring Essay Items
♦ Identify method of scoring
♦ Construct ideal answer and how to score it
♦ Evaluate:
– Content
– Organization
– Process
27
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Ideal Answer
♦ Write ideal answer while drafting essay item
– Save for use in scoring
28
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Scoring Essay Items
♦ Check your ideal answer
– Read random sample of papers
– Score answers to one item at a time
• Compare responses across students
♦ Alter ideal answer and scoring criteria if
needed
29
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Scoring Essay Items (cont’d)
♦ Use same scoring system for all papers
♦ Read each answer twice before scoring
♦ Read students’ responses in random order
30
© 2013 Springer Publishing Company, LLC.
Scoring Essay Items (cont’d)
♦ Read anonymously
♦ Cover scores to previous answers
♦ If possible, have colleague read and score
– Improves reliability
